**Catalogue import (Wrenfield Library)**

Status for weekly sync: initial import of ~400k records complete. Dedup pass flagged 3% collisions, mostly reprint editions. Subject headings from the legacy Corvid system map cleanly except music scores. Next step: re-run enrichment with the fixed ISBN normalizer. Don't restart the pipeline mid-batch — checkpointing is per-shard. Mapping rules and shard status live on the page below.

wiki page, kahog-hahig: https://vault.zemvargrid.internal/display/deploy/repo/settings/merge_requests/job/settings/6f3b933774dbc5320a4daa18

### Onboarding: Rate Limiting in Gatefern

For this week's eng sync: Gatefern, our internal API gateway, applies token-bucket rate limits per service identity, configured in the `limits/` directory. Defaults are 200 req/s burstable to 500. Teams requesting higher quotas file a change through the Larkmere review queue; emergency overrides exist but are audited. New folks should read the shedding policy doc before touching limits. To access the override panel during an incident, enter the recovery passphrase below.

recovery phrase for fajeg-kawep: druix-gorius-briax-ulaeth-fraox-lammir-pelox-jormir-pelwyn-julir

Minutes — Management Meeting, Brennick Foods. Present: L. Mora, T. Ashvale, P. Quint. Operations requested an additional allocation for the Kettering Mill refit, citing equipment lead times and inspection fees. Finance to verify vendor quotes, depreciation schedules, and contingency assumptions before approval. A revised cost model is due Friday. The confidential rationale behind the timing of this request appears below.

board note of yahog-haduf: Only 5 of the 120 pilot accounts renewed Quenwyn, so a churn review is set for October 1.